The Versatile World of Cargo Storage Containers

Cargo storage containers have become a staple in various markets, showing to be an efficient solution for storage and transport requirements. Stemming from the shipping market, these robust and versatile containers are now used in construction, retail, logistics, and even domestic settings. This post will explore the different types of cargo storage containers, their applications, advantages, and essential factors to consider for choosing the right one for your requirements.

Comprehending Cargo Storage Containers

Cargo storage containers are standardized, long lasting, and weather-resistant boxes that can be transferred easily by truck, train, or ship. They come in numerous sizes, types, and setups, making them an adaptable option for various logistical challenges. Below is a table summing up the key requirements and configurations of frequently used cargo containers.

Table 1: Common Types of Cargo Storage Containers

Container TypeLengthWidthHeightCommon Use
Requirement Dry Cargo20 feet/ 40 ft8 feet8.5 ft/ 9.5 feetGeneral cargo, shipping
Refrigerated (Reefer)20 ft/ 40 feet8 ft8.5 ft/ 9.5 ftDisposable items
Open Top20 feet/ 40 feet8 ft8.5 ft/ 9.5 ftExtra-large cargo
Flat Rack20 ft/ 40 ft8 ft2.5 ftHeavy equipment, vehicles
High Cube40 ft8 ft9.5 feetAdditional storage capability

Applications of Cargo Storage Containers

Cargo storage containers have discovered applications in different fields beyond shipping. Below are a few of the most common applications:

  1. Shipping and Logistics: Used mainly for transferring items over fars away.
  2. Construction Sites: Serve as portable storage for construction materials and tools.
  3. Retail: Used for short-lived pop-up shops or as storage areas for excess inventory.
  4. Residential: Increasingly popular as economical housing systems or garden sheds.
  5. Emergency situation Relief: Deployed in disaster-stricken locations for storage and housing.

Advantages of Using Cargo Storage Containers

The benefits of cargo storage containers are various, making them a popular option across different sectors. Here are some key benefits:

  1. Durability: Made from top quality steel, they can stand up to severe weather conditions.
  2. Cost-Effectiveness: Buying or leasing cargo containers can be cheaper than standard storage solutions.
  3. Security: Containers offer a safe and secure way to keep important items due to their lockable design.
  4. Movement: Easily transported by various modes of transport, making them flexible for various uses.
  5. Space Efficiency: Available in different sizes to fit various storage requirements.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. What items can I save in a cargo storage container?

Cargo containers can store a wide range of products, consisting of furnishings, devices, tools, stock, and even automobiles. Nevertheless, dangerous materials might have particular regulations concerning storage.

2. How do I preserve a cargo storage container?

Keeping a cargo container involves regular examinations for rust or damage, cleaning the interior, and guaranteeing drainage systems are working if suitable.

3. Can I customize a cargo storage container?

Yes, cargo containers can be modified for particular usages, such as including windows, insulation, or shelving to match your needs.

4. Are cargo containers weatherproof?

Yes, many cargo containers are developed to be weather-resistant, however additional sealing or insulation might be needed for extended direct exposure to severe weather.

5. How do I transport a cargo storage container?

Carrying a container normally requires specific devices, such as a flatbed truck or crane, depending upon the container's weight and size. It's suggested to work with professionals for safe transport.
